The login windows are controlled by the website you are trying to log into. If they don't want the password visible, there is no way to see it. Some websites do have a 'Show Password' button or link. But that would be less secure in case someone is looking over your shoulder when you log in.

There is a way to view the saved website's login password without opening new tab.

Please follow the below steps,

  • Browse to the login page of the website.
  • Click on Norton Password Manager extension icon , it will list the suggested logins for the specific web site.
  • If you don't see the Norton password manager icon , click on the puzzle icon and pin the Norton Password Manager icon
  • Click on the suggested login "Nespresso" tile (or) click on the three dots menu -> view detail menu
  • The login detail view will open , click on the show/hide password eye icon to view/hide the password
